Comprehensive screen the lead and other toxic metals in total environment from a coal-gas industrial city (NW, China): Based on integrated source-specific risks and site-specific blood lead levels of 0-6 aged children.

Abstract

A new integrated source-specific risk model and site-specific blood lead levels (BLLs) of 0-6 children were introduced to comprehensive understand the status of the toxic metals in soil-dust-plant total environment from a Coal-Gas industrial city, NW China. 144 samples were collected and ten toxic metals (As, Ba, Co, Cr, Cu, Mn, Ni, Sr, Pb, and Zn) were screened by XRF and ICP-MS. It was found that the occurrences of toxic metals deferred in the different medium, such as Co, Cu, Pb, and Zn observed the trend of accumulating in soil and plant compared to clustered distributions of Cr, Mn and Ni preferred to accumulate in dust. However, few bioaccumulations observed in Ulmus pumila L. Toxic metals distributions in majority of sites influenced by coal combustion mixed sources and industrial activities posed the high integrated ecological risks and caused significant non-carcinogenic and carcinogenic integrated risks for local 0-6 children identified by new integrated source-specific risk model, especially observed in the priority contaminants Co and Pb. The site-specific BLLs confirmed that younger children fewer than 4 lived in the north region were more vulnerable to priority Pb pollution as their BLLs above 50 μg/L, almost up to 80 μg/L. Although proportions of source-specific risks to toxic metals changed in soil and dust, the critical sources from coal combustions and industrial activities posed the most important contribution to the local risks. Therefore, effective strategies targeting at critical sources on coal industries should be conducted to reduce risks, and mostly emphasize on the north hotspot areas.

摘要

为了全面了解中国西北某煤气化工业城市土壤-灰尘-植物总环境中有毒金属的污染状况,引入了一种新的基于污染源的综合风险模型和 0-6 岁儿童的特定地点血铅水平(BLL)。采集了 144 个样本,并用 XRF 和 ICP-MS 筛选了十种有毒金属(As、Ba、Co、Cr、Cu、Mn、Ni、Sr、Pb 和 Zn)。结果发现,有毒金属在不同介质中的存在方式不同,如 Co、Cu、Pb 和 Zn 在土壤和植物中的积累趋势较为明显,而 Cr、Mn 和 Ni 则更倾向于在灰尘中聚集。然而,在榆叶梅中观察到的生物积累现象较少。大多数采样点的有毒金属分布受到燃煤混合源和工业活动的影响,新的综合污染源特定风险模型评估认为该地区 0-6 岁儿童面临着较高的综合生态风险,并存在显著的非致癌和致癌综合风险,特别是在优先污染物 Co 和 Pb 方面。特定地点的 BLL 证实,居住在北部地区、年龄小于 4 岁的儿童更容易受到优先 Pb 污染的影响,因为他们的 BLL 超过 50μg/L,几乎达到 80μg/L。尽管土壤和灰尘中有毒金属的污染源特定风险比例发生了变化,但燃煤和工业活动的关键污染源对当地风险的贡献最大。因此,应针对煤炭产业的关键污染源采取有效策略来降低风险,特别是在北部热点地区。
